Thousands of public comments slam Trump’s ballroom: ‘I did not vote for this’
A Post analysis of submitted comments found more than 97 percent were critical of the planned 90,000-square-foot addition. The White House has defended it as necessary.
“I voted for Trump three times. But I did not vote for this,” Jim Cunningham, a Republican who has held local elected office Media, Pa. “Trump is only a temporary occupant of the White House. It belongs to the American people. It’s not his personal property.” www.washingtonpost.com/politics/202...

Welcome to Wyoming, the Frontier of America’s New Gilded Age
“…we have so much money that people don’t have to care if they don’t want to.”
Teton County is awash in wealth and run by billionaires. But the morgue is in an old garage, and students have to eat in hallways, and teachers can’t afford to live there. www.nytimes.com/2026/03/02/u...

IRS improperly disclosed confidential immigrant tax data to DHS
The tax agency only recently discovered it improperly disclosed tax information on thousands of the wrong people to immigration enforcement.
🚨 SCOOP: The IRS improperly disclosed confidential immigrant tax information to DHS, per sources.
It opens up HUGE liability for the US government.
Trump is suing the IRS over substantially the same disclosures -- for $10 billion.

The Kids Trump Sent to ICE’s Dilley Detention Center
ProPublica went inside the immigrant detention center for families in Dilley, Texas. Children held there told us about the anguish of being ripped from their lives in the United States and the fear of...
NEW: ProPublica went inside the detention center for immigrant families in Dilley, Texas.
Children held there told us about the anguish of being ripped from their lives in the United States and the fear of what comes next.
